The purpose of this investigation was to develop a simple colorimetric method for creatine kinase (CK). The new method is based on the reaction of creatine, formed enzymatically from creatine phosphate and ADP, with different glyoxal compounds. Journal: :The Analyst 2009
Reshmi V Kiran Elizabeth M Zammit Conor F Hogan Bruce D James Neil W Barnett Paul S Francis

Chemical reactions between certain bis-cyclometalated iridium complexes, cerium(IV) and organic reducing agents in aqueous solution produce an emission of light which in some cases is more intense than that from analogous reactions with conventional ruthenium-based reagents, thus providing a new avenue for chemically-initiated luminescence detection.
